Get the Problem SortedTypes of Driveway Surface Available in Climping
Driveway specialists in Climping can install a range of surface materials to suit different budgets, aesthetics and drainage requirements. Block paving offers a traditional, attractive finish with easy repair — individual blocks can be lifted and replaced. Tarmac and asphalt provide a cost-effective, durable surface suited to larger areas. Resin-bound gravel produces a smooth, permeable, weed-resistant finish popular for its contemporary appearance.
Pattern imprinted concrete offers the visual appeal of stone or cobbles at a lower material cost, though repairs can be difficult to match. Gravel is the most affordable option and fully permeable, but requires occasional top-up and can spread without good edging. BALI, Marshalls Register and Approved Installer Schemes in Climping
The British Association of Landscape Industries (BALI) is the principal trade association for landscaping and driveway contractors in the UK. BALI-accredited companies have been assessed for quality, financial stability and professional conduct. Manufacturer-backed schemes such as Marshalls Register and the Brett Licensed Installer programme certify that installers have been trained to lay their products correctly, and back qualifying installations with an extended manufacturer guarantee.

How Driveway Size Affects Cost in Climping
The area to be covered is the single most significant factor in the overall cost of a driveway project. Larger driveways require more excavation, more sub-base material, more surface product and more labour time. However, cost per square metre typically reduces as the area increases, since fixed costs such as site setup, waste removal and machinery hire are spread across a larger surface.
Accurate measurement of your proposed driveway area — including any paths, turning areas and border features — is essential for a meaningful quote. If you are replacing more than 5m² of front garden with a non-permeable surface (such as solid concrete), you may need planning permission. Permeable surfaces such as resin bound, gravel, or block paving with open joints are generally exempt. Your Driveway Specialist will advise you during the quoting process.
With proper installation and maintenance: block paving can last 25–30 years; resin bound 15–25 years; tarmac 20–30 years; concrete 25–40 years. The quality of the sub-base preparation is the most important factor in longevity, regardless of surface type.
